How much do in rn j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 18, 2026, the average hourly pay for in rn in Hanford, CA is $45.69,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$34.57 and $53.32 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between In Rn vs Medical Assistant?

AspectIn RnMedical Assistant
Required CredentialsRegistered Nurse license, BSN or ADNPost-secondary diploma or certificate, CMA or RMA certification
Work EnvironmentHospitals, clinics, long-term care facilitiesDoctor's offices, outpatient clinics, hospitals
Job ResponsibilitiesPatient assessments, administering medications, complex careVital signs, patient prep, administrative tasks

In Rn and Medical Assistant roles share some clinical responsibilities but differ mainly in education, scope of practice, and complexity of patient care. In Rns typically handle more advanced medical procedures and have a broader scope, while Medical Assistants focus on support tasks and basic patient care. Both roles are vital in healthcare settings, but In Rn positions require more extensive training and licensing.

What type of registered nurse is most in demand?

Registered nurses specializing in critical care, emergency, and operating room settings are among the most in demand due to ongoing staffing needs in hospitals and urgent care facilities. Additionally, nurse practitioners and those with certifications in specialized fields like anesthesia or cardiology are highly sought after for their advanced skills and ability to provide specialized patient care.

JOB RESPONSIBILITIES
Essential
RN First Assistant
Assists on all surgical procedures as directed by the surgeon.
Functions as the first assistant at surgery in the general and obstetric surgical suites.
Assists the surgeon by providing intraoperative tissue retraction.
Assists with intraoperative hemostasis.
Assists with intraoperative tissue manipulation. Uses surgical instruments and suture material to manipulate tissue as directed by the surgeon.
Assists with intraoperative wound closure. Sutures tissue, using instruments and suture material as directed by the surgeon.
Preoperative- assists with: review of procedure prior to the case; opening and set up of the operating room suite; either preoperative counts or patient assessment as coordinated with the circulating RN; transfer of the patient to the OR bed; anesthesia induction if requested to do so by the circulating RN; and positioning the patient for the surgical procedure.
Interoperative- scrub in and assist in the draping of the patient; assist the surgeon within the parameters of standardized procedures; and assist in counts as needed.
Postoperative- assists with: the application of the patient's dressings; transfer from the OR bed; accompany the patient to the PACU if required; and clean up and turn over of the operating room.
RN Circulator
Assesses basic patient needs, including recognition of abnormal diagnostic data, and potential problems related to the proposed surgical intervention and communicates appropriate information to the physician and other members of the surgical team.
Provides the ability to modify assessment criteria based on the age of the patient, psychosocial and physical needs. Implements patient's plan of care by evaluating patient's response to care, organizes and adjusts assignment according to patient needs.
Facilitates patient transfer to appropriate postoperative unit, ensuring patient safety and communication with receiving patient care staff.
Demonstrates understanding in use of patient care equipment and instrumentation. Responsible for knowledge of emergency equipment and supplies, including the crash cart, airway management cart, and the malignant hypothermia cart. Timely written referral of any malfunctioning or defective equipment.
Assures that all medications are administered properly 100% of the time, including IV's as prescribed by physician; knows actions, indications, precautions, adverse reactions, dosage and route of administration on all drugs before administering to the patient.
Maintains clear communication and rapport with patient/family as appropriate for setting. Gives and documents emotional support and keeps patient/family informed of progress.
Assures that patient's personal hygiene needs are met, immediate environment is clean and safe. Maintains a current and complete medical record. Coordinates admission, transfer and discharge of patient with appropriate personnel and documents observations, assessment treatments and outcome as necessary.
